How can I improve my site's crawl budget for better indexing?

Improving your site's crawl budget involves optimizing how search engines discover and index your pages efficiently. This can be achieved by ensuring your site is well-structured and free of unnecessary obstacles that could hinder crawling.
Example Concept: Crawl budget optimization involves reducing server response times, fixing broken links, using robots.txt to block non-essential pages, and ensuring your sitemap is up-to-date. This helps search engines focus their resources on indexing your most important content.
Additional Comment:
- Ensure your server is fast and can handle search engine requests efficiently.
- Use robots.txt to prevent crawling of non-essential pages like admin or duplicate content.
- Regularly update and submit your XML sitemap to guide search engines to your key pages.
- Fix broken links and redirect chains to maintain a clean and efficient crawl path.
- Monitor crawl stats in Google Search Console to identify and resolve crawl issues.
